Description
Brake motor – (For gradual braking)
If loads with considerable inertia need to be braked gradually before locking, the stepped brake motor is the answer. The brake is activated as soon as the power supply to the motor is interrupted, so it is a fail-safe design.
Brake motors are available with various certifications including explosion proof (ATEX) for zones 2 – 22

Technical data
- 230/400V 50Hz – 400/690V 50Hz
- also available in 60 Hz version for different voltages
- Power: 0,12 – 18,5 kW
- Torque: 0,63 Nm – 100,9 Nm
- 1-phase and 3-phase version
- Number of poles: 2, 4, 6, 8-pole, also pole-switchable
- Frame sizes: M63 – M160
- Insulation class: F
- Degree of protection: IP54
- Cooling: IC 411, air-cooled
- Certification UL – CSA
